Khemisset Residents Allege Fraud in Rural Road Construction Project
The inhabitants of the "Ait Ikken" douar in the commune of Ait Ichchou are raising the alarm about fraud in the construction of a road in Khemisset and are calling on the governor of the city to intervene.
According to these inhabitants, the company in charge of carrying out this road, which will open up the region, is carrying out the work "in a fraudulent, intentional and unprofessional manner, which raises fears about its quality and long-term use," reports Al Oâmk. In a petition, they denounce in particular poor preparation of the gravel before paving the road, the failure to use water to prepare the ground before paving, and the unfinished bridges over the watercourses.
These denunciations are confirmed by a local source who claims to have seen the workers mixing sand and cement with soil to build water channels. Faced with these concerns, the inhabitants of the "Ait Ikken" douar are calling on the governor to intervene and investigate this project financed by the National Initiative for Human Development (INDH).
